To Humidify
To install an Aprilaire 700 humidifier, first, turn off your HVAC system and water supply. Mount the humidifier on the cold air return duct according to the provided template, ensuring proper alignment. Connect the water line to your home's water supply, and run the electrical wiring to the system’s control panel. Finally, configure the settings and turn on the water and HVAC system to test for proper operation.

To install a whole house humidifier, first turn off the power to your HVAC system. Then, locate a suitable location on the supply duct for the humidifier. Cut a hole in the duct, install the humidifier, and connect it to the water supply. Finally, connect the humidifier to the HVAC system and power it back on. Make sure to follow the manufacturer's instructions carefully for proper installation.
A humidifier can be connected to an HVAC system to add moisture to the air, which can help improve indoor air quality and comfort by reducing dryness and potential health issues associated with dry air, such as dry skin and respiratory problems. This integration can help maintain optimal humidity levels in the home, creating a more comfortable and healthier indoor environment.
To install a whole house steam humidifier, first, select an appropriate location near your HVAC system and ensure access to electricity and a water supply. Mount the humidifier on a wall or duct as per the manufacturer’s instructions, then connect the water line and electrical connections. Next, attach the humidifier to the ductwork, ensuring proper sealing to prevent air leaks. Finally, configure the control system to monitor humidity levels and test the unit for proper operation.
The steps involved in whole house humidifier installation include selecting the right location, preparing the area, connecting the unit to the water supply, installing the humidistat, connecting the unit to the HVAC system, and testing the humidifier to ensure it is working properly.

A whole house humidifier works by adding moisture to the air in your home through your HVAC system. It releases water vapor into the air, increasing humidity levels throughout all rooms. This helps to combat dry air and improve overall comfort and health.
